Jan 18, 2022 (newstodate): The British LCC Jet2.com has again confirmed its appetite for flights to Iceland's Keflavik Airport.
Citing strong demand in the market, the carrier has announced its biggest-ever Iceland program for winter 2022-23, with twice-weekly flights from Birmingham and Manchester as well as its first flights from Bristol to Iceland.
Jet2.com is thus planning for almost 120 services to Iceland from its 10 UK bases, with the additional flights on top of services from Belfast International, Edinburgh, East Midlands, Glasgow, Leeds Bradford, Newcastle and Stansted.
Alongside the flights between the UK and Iceland, Jet2CityBreaks is also offering tour packages for UK visitors to Iceland.
Jet2.com made its debut in Iceland in 2019, and had planned to extend its winter flights program for 2020/21 through the summer 2021 - which was however aborted by the lock-downs and suspension of services during the Covid-19 rage.
